Notes:
For this illustration, Wall A is the wall adjacent to the wall the
vent termination is located. Wall B is the wall the vent
termination is located.
The termination can be located on either wall.
Minimum distance of a vent terminal to an inside corner is
3 ft. (1 M).
Maximum distance from an inside corner is 6 ft. (2 M).
If the vent termination is located more than 6 ft. (2 M) away
from an inside corner, refer to the appropriate Direct or
Non−Direct Vent Clearance Tables.
